Mary Hamburger O’Neil

Active Easton Resident

Mary Hamburger O’Neil, 85, of Easton, died peacefully in her home, January 14. Born in Bridgeport, she was the daughter of Lewis and Anna Ryan Hamburger.

She received a bachelor’s degree from the University of Connecticut majoring in English, history and sociology. She was a volunteer for Meals On Wheels in Easton, the education committee at Notre Dame of Easton Church, and a member of the Auxiliary Committee at St Vincent’s Medical Center.

Seven children, including Terri O’Neil Berthier, and her husband, Robert, 11 grandchildren, and four great-grandchildren survive Mrs O’Neil. A sister, Lois, predeceased her.

Her family wishes to thank her devoted caregivers Stacy Andriolas, Luba Cap, Jackie Desravines, Sandra Dorvil, Veronica O’Connell, and Glenda Thompson.

Funeral services took place January 18. Interment was in Resurrection Cemetery, Newtown.

Memorial contributions may be made to St Jude Children’s Hospital, 501 St Jude Place, Memphis TN 38105 or at stjude.org.
